The defeat against Mumbai Indians isn’t something which would still be hurting the mighty Dhoni-led side and they would be desperate to bounce back like champions. Chennai were bowled out for 79 runs while chasing 139 as only three of their batsmen managed to reach double figures. The bowlers did a commendable job by restricting Mumbai to 139 but the batsmen couldn’t do much after a superb opening spell by Mitchell Johnson who dismissed three batsmen in his second over after Pollard dropped Michael Hussey on three successive occasions in his first over. Dhoni hasn’t been able to deliver with the bat in the last couple of games and this could be his time to show the opponents what his side is capable of. Sunrisers Hyderabad on the other hand have been impressive right throughout the tournament with their potent bowling attack and ever since Dhawan joined the side, they have become a force to reckon with. Dhawan has scored two half-centuries out of the four matches he has played so far and team heavily depends on him to get them to a respectable total. Amit Mishra, Steyn and Perera Perera have done a decent job so far and the form of Darren Sammy is something which has helped them make an impact in the points table.
